NSW backline; 1. Stewart, 2. Minichiello, 3. King/Lewis/Collis, 4. Cooper, 5. Hayne, 6. Mullen, 7. Kimmorley
I think Minichiello when 100% is the best fullback in the game though he is equally adapt on the wing and it allows NSW to keep Stewart in the team who was magnificent. The other option is swapping the two during the game.
Running my eye over the depth of outside backs for NSW is scary - minus Gasnier - the talent is thin. Jamie Lyon must not be selected for game three.
Matt King's only saving grace is that he may be given the chance to play in his preferred centre position. He was a liability on the wing and I cannot blame NSW for dropping him entirely.
Don't be surprised to hear more about Luke Lewis. In a struggling Penrith team he has been good and the Tigers Dean Collis my just be a bolter.
Matt Cooper will hold his spot given there is just no other option.
